The Role of Homomorphic Encryption in Secure Data Handling
Homomorphic Encryption allows computations to be performed on encrypted data without decrypting it. The data stays encrypted the entire time, ensuring its confidentiality and reducing the attack surface in vulnerable workflows. For instance, users can search, process, or analyze sensitive data while keeping it unreadable to unintended parties, including administrators.

What is Just-In-Time Privilege Elevation?
Just-In-Time Privilege Elevation is a security model where access privileges are granted temporarily, only when necessary, and then revoked immediately after use. No permanent privilege escalation exists, drastically reducing the chances of unauthorized access or insider misuse.
JIT-PE is particularly effective in high-risk actions like accessing production environments, modifying critical configurations, or retrieving encrypted data. Using access tokens or automatic workflows can make this process seamless for legitimate users while ensuring strict access control.

Implementation Challenges and Tips
Practical Considerations
- Performance Overhead: Homomorphic Encryption has higher computational demands. Start by applying it selectively in high-risk workflows.
- Integration Complexity: Introduce encryption and privilege elevation gradually into existing workflows to avoid disruption.
Best Practices
- Access Justifications: Tie JIT-PE workflows to access requests that require explicit intent.
- Fine-Grained Policies: Define narrowly scoped policies for both access privileges and allowable operations.
- Monitoring and Logging: Track privilege elevation events and their associated encrypted computations for auditability.
- Automation First: Automate privilege issuance, usage limits, and revocation wherever feasible to reduce manual errors.
